How Our Water Heater Leak Water Removal Service Works
When you call us for Water Heater Leak Water Removal, our team springs into action. We know that every minute counts, and that’s why we’re available 24/7 to respond to your call. Our process is designed to get the job done right without cutting corners or compromising on quality.
Initial Assessment
Our team arrives on-site and conducts a thorough assessment of the damage, identifying the source of the leak and the extent of the damage. We’ll take precise measurements and document everything to ensure we have a clear plan of action.
Water Extraction
Next, we’ll use our industrial-strength pumps to extract the water from your property. Our equipment is designed to extract up to 2 inches of standing water in a single pass, reducing the risk of further damage.
Structural Drying
After the water is removed, we’ll use our commercial-grade dehumidifiers to dry out the affected area. This step is crucial in preventing secondary damage and ensuring your property is safe and dry.
Sanitizing and Deodorizing
Once the area is dry, we’ll use our specialized equipment to sanitize and deodorize the space. This ensures that your property is not only safe but also odor-free and fresh.
Final Inspection
Our team will conduct a final inspection to ensure that the job is complete and that your property is restored to its original condition. We’ll document everything and provide you with a detailed report of the work we’ve done.

Water Heater Leak Water Removal Cost in Des Moines, WA
The cost of Water Heater Leak Water Removal in Des Moines, WA, varies based on the severity of the leak, the size of the affected area, and the local conditions. These are estimated costs and the final price will depend on an on-site assessment.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Initial Assessment | $100 – $500 | Severity of the leak and size of the affected area |
| Water Extraction | $500 – $2,500 | Size of the affected area and complexity of the job |
| Structural Drying | $1,000 – $5,000 | Size of the affected area and type of materials affected |
| Sanitizing and Deodorizing | $500 – $2,000 | Size of the affected area and type of materials affected |
| Final Inspection | Free | Our team will conduct a final inspection to ensure the job is complete |
